The table below prov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in the UK excluding London requiring knowledge or experience of Xamarin products and/or services. It includes a benchmarking guide to the annual salaries offered in vacancies that cited Xamarin over the 6 months leading up to 21 October 2025, comparing them to the same period in the previous two years.

The figures below represent the IT labour market in general and are not representative of salaries within Xamarin.

6 months to
21 Oct 2025
Same period 2024 Same period 2023
Rank 509 488 464
Rank change year-on-year -21 -24 -88
Permanent jobs citing Xamarin 21 118 116
As % of all permanent jobs in the UK excluding London 0.061% 0.24% 0.36%
As % of the Vendors category 0.14% 0.78% 0.85%
Number of salaries quoted 19 73 106
10th Percentile £30,500 £40,000 £42,500
25th Percentile £31,500 £43,750 £43,750
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£35,000 £50,000 £52,500
Median % change year-on-year -30.00% -4.76% +5.00%
75th Percentile £51,875 £65,000 £62,500
90th Percentile £72,500 £71,000 £75,000
UK median annual salary £45,000 £51,250 £52,500
% change year-on-year -12.20% -2.38% -4.55%
